    El Paso Museum of Art El Paso Museum of Art Migrant Worker Exhibit. Founded in 1959, The El Paso Museum of Art (EPMA) is located in downtown El Paso, Texas. First accredited in 1972, it is the only accredited art museum within a 250-mile radius and serves approximately 100,000 visitors per year. A new building was completed in 1998.

    The El Paso International Museum Association began in 1924 and the group started collecting art at a rapid pace. [3] Kate Moore Brown was a leader in helping to create the museum, which started with the purchase of several display cases for displaying the Percival Henderson collection. [4]

    Jan Herring (1923 – February 28, 2000) was an American artist. Herring was based in Clint, Texas and showed her work around the United States. Herring began showing her work in 1950 and worked as an instructor at the El Paso Museum of Art.
